UDP-GalNAz.2Na is widely used in glycobiology research for the study of glycoproteins and glycosylation processes. It serves as a key substrate for enzymatic labeling of glycans, enabling the incorporation of azide-functionalized GalNAc (N-azidoacetylgalactosamine) into cellular glycoconjugates. This azide group can then be selectively modified using bioorthogonal reactions, such as click chemistry, for imaging, detection, or purification purposes. It is particularly valuable in metabolic oligosaccharide engineering, where it helps track and analyze glycan dynamics in live cells or tissues. Additionally, it aids in the development of glycoprotein-based therapeutics and vaccines by facilitating the precise modification and characterization of glycosylation patterns. Its applications extend to cancer research, where it helps identify glycosylation changes associated with tumor progression.
